Trenchless Pipe Repair
You've got a significant issue in your midst when you have actually obtained backed up sewage systems and also clogged up primary drain lines. Dirty sewer water is not just disgusting, yet it will result in residential or commercial property damages as well as harm your health. In the olden days, the only solution was to dig huge trenches to reveal pipelines buried underneath the ground.
The good news is, thanks to trenchless drain pipeline repair service, licensed pipes firms can repair your concealed pipelines without messing up your property. There are various methods to carry out this contemporary fixing technique. Take a look at them below.

Slide Cellular lining


This is the oldest approach amongst all the trenchless fixing alternatives. With this rehab technique, the plumbing professional inserts a smaller pipeline into the old one. From there, the area in between both pipelines is filled with grout causing a new pipe within. Both the cement and brand-new pipe strengthen the harmed one. However, this is still one of the most intrusive as the plumbing will certainly still need to dig sufficient to position the new pipe and also cement.

Spray Cellular lining


Due to the fact that a thin layer of versatile polymer is sprayed or covered right into the old pipe, others call this approach brush layer. A modern-day machine is inserted into your drain line using little holes. When, the splashed product sets on the surface area of the old pipeline, it will certainly harden as well as secure off cracks as well as pinholes. It additionally reinforces the old pipeline's external wall surfaces.

Cured-in-Place


The CIPP technique does precisely as it states as it treatments a brand-new pipeline in position. Others call this structural pipelining as an epoxy resin liner is inserted then inflated in the busted sewage system line making use of modern-day tools. A cam is utilized to identify the lining and also the issue is put precisely where it needs to be. After broadening and heating the linings it is healed in place. As a result, you've obtained a brand-new pipe within the old pipeline. This excellent as the new structure properly seals off any type of breaks.

Pipe Bursting


A ruptured pipe will certainly create emergency flooding, this pipeline bursting method is the most cutting-edge trenchless repair service, resulting in the least damages. The plumbing inserts a new pipe with the exact same size as the old one. The new pipelines have a "bursting head" in the lead or front part. As the pipeline is pushed via, this head will certainly burst the old pipes. With this gone, you break out area for the new pipelines. This offers synchronised removal as well as fixing as it fractures old pipes from the front and also puts down brand-new high-density polyethylene pipes in the rear.

Main Causes of Sewer Pipe Issues


Damage to Pipes


When a pipe or pipes within your sewer line have suffered damage, it prevents wastewater and sewage from draining. The end result is that your plumbing will back up. This is a problem that can pose significant health hazards to your family. You may need CIPP pipe lining to get your sewer line running normally again.


Sagging Sewer Line


Unfortunately, you can’t predict or prevent a sagging sewer line. This is an issue that naturally occurs over time. You can tell your sewer line has sagged when a pipe appears to have sunken in the ground. Normally, this happens due to time and the condition of the ground or soil in your yard. Getting new cast iron pipe lining can help.


Tree Root Infiltration


The sewer pipe lining in your sewer line can suffer damage if tree roots infiltrate it. When a tree in your yard needs water, the roots can grow and spread into the ground by your sewer line. Once the roots get inside, they naturally expand, which causes the pipe underground to break. Getting repairs with a professional can help to fix this problem.


Flushing the Wrong Things


It’s important to know what can be flushed down the toilet and what you should throw away in the garbage. Only human waste should be flushed. Everything else — tissues, cotton balls, baby wipes, makeup removers, paper towels, feminine hygiene products, and other personal care items — should go in the trash.


Grease Going Down Drains


Grease and oil should never be flushed down your sink drains. When they get into the pipes, these substances can harden and cause bad clogs that can adversely affect the pipes in your sewer line.
